Mobile Network Operators in Pakistan

In Pakistan there are five active/ registered mobile network operators. All these are licensed with Pakistan Telecommunication Authority (PTA)  for providing mobile services (voice and data) across Pakistan. The total number of licenses were granted to six companies. The license of sixth company was canceled and is non-functional now. The names of these companies are as follows: Pakistan Mobile Company Limited CMPak Limited /Zong Telenor Pakistan Limited Warid Telecom Limited

History of Telecommunication

Telecommunications has come down from a long way, down hundred of years ago, slowly with advents. The history of telecommunication is an important part of the larger history of communication. The history of telecommunication began with the use of smoke signals.  In the 1790s, the first fixed semaphore systems emerged in Europe; however it was not until the 1830s that electrical telecommunication systems started to appear. Telecommunication

Telecommunications, also known as telecom, is the exchange of information over significant distances by electronic means and refers to all types of voice, data and video transmission.
